To solve this problem, we need to use combination which is statistical tool to determine the number of ways an event may occur. The combination to select a 5 a side team from 12 students is 792.
<h3>Combination</h3>
This a mathematical technique that is used to determine the number of possible arrangements in a collection of items where the way they're arranged does not matter.
Data;
- Number of Students = 12
- Team = 5
The combination for this would be

The combination to select a 5 a side team from 12 students is 792.
